Achille Castiglioni was born in Milan in 1928.
After graduating in architecture in 1944, he began working on the search for forms, techniques and new materials, dedicating himself fully to the integral design.
In 1956 ADI was created and he was one of the founders. He was professor "Artistic Design for the Industry" in the Faculty of Architecture of Turin and later "Industrial Design" in Milan.
He is recognized internationally for its designs and its true works of art in the world of industrial design. He has been awarded 9 times with the Compasso d'Oro, the most important prize of Italian design in Italy.
He is one of the great Italian designers who has left great designs and luminarias in his long experience.
